Excerpt from Allen Tucker Memorial Exhibition: December 6, 1939, to January 3, 1940

Year by year, it seemed to me, his search for the unattainable drew him further from the literal and the concrete. During the last years of his life he was evidently truly seeking for the unattainable. Profoundly religious he finally reached out in his painting toward the beyond. In The Crucifixion three small crosses glow on the top of a distant hill, a streak of lightning zigzags across the sky, the trees twist in the gale and startled figures throwup. Their arms in terror. The Light is there. This is a late picture toward which each observer will react in his own way. But react he will. For me it is both an exalted and a desperate picture, exalted in its high intensity of religious emotion, desperate in its effort to reach the other side.

I see in the picture Or perhaps read into it the summation of an artist who began with light and ended with light, light of the spring, of a rainy day, of the undiluted sun, light of the street lamps seen through the dark, light of the stage, light of the night and finally the light of faith.
